Abstract Azelnidipine and amlodipine are members of dihyDROPyridine (CCBs).This study was designed to investigate the cardiovascular and possible antioxidant effect of amlodipine and azelnidipine in STZ- induced diabetic rats. The results of the present study revealed that azelnidipine oral administration for 12 weeks produced significant decrease in SBP without tachycardia while amlodipine produced significant decrease in SBP with tachycardia. Azelnidipine produced significant increase in NO level compared to amlodipine.Both drug showed statistically insignificant reduction in blood glucose level and percentage of HbA1c with insignificant change in NADPH level. Azelnidipine showed anti atherosclerotic effect in histopathology of isolated aorta compared to amlodipine.further antioxidant studies need to be performed on both drugs. |
